How the formula works

Both short ton per imperial gallon and metric ton per fluid ounce meas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in short ton per imperial gallon by 0.005901 to get metric ton per fluid ounce. To reverse the conversion, multiply a metric ton per fluid ounce value by 169.449048 to get back to short ton per imperial gallon.
